Biochemical Assays
Biochemical assays are laboratory techniques used to detect, measure or analyze biological molecules such as proteins, enzymes, DNA, RNA or metabolites. These assays involve a series of chemical reactions that produce a measurable signal, which is then used to determine the concentration, activity, or identity of the molecule of interest. Performing accurate and reliable biochemical assays requires specialized knowledge and skills in various techniques such as spectrophotometry, chromatography and electrophoresis.
